How much do remote hybrid healthcare jobs pay per hour?

As of Jul 26, 2026, the average hourly pay for remote hybrid healthcare in the United States is $62.11,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$53.37 and $70.67 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Hybrid Healthcare professional,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Hybrid Healthcare professional, you need a solid background in clinical care or healthcare administration, supported by relevant degrees or certifications such as an RN, MD, or allied health credential. Familiarity with telehealth platforms, electronic health records (EHRs), and secure communication tools is essential. Strong communication, self-motivation, and time management skills help professionals effectively serve patients and collaborate with teams in both remote and in-person settings. These skills ensure quality care delivery, data security, and seamless coordination in an evolving healthcare environment.

How does working in a remote hybrid healthcare role impact team collaboration and communication?

In a remote hybrid healthcare position, effective collaboration often relies on digital tools such as secure messaging, video conferencing, and shared electronic health records. While you may have the flexibility to work from home part of the week, regular virtual meetings and check-ins help maintain clear communication with colleagues, clinicians, and patients. Adapting to this environment requires strong self-management skills and a proactive approach to staying connected with the team, ensuring that patient care remains seamless and coordinated. Many organizations also provide ongoing training and support to help employees navigate the unique challenges of remote and hybrid setups.

What is a Remote Hybrid Healthcare job?

A Remote Hybrid Healthcare job is a position within the healthcare industry that allows employees to work both remotely and onsite, depending on the needs of the role and organization. This model offers flexibility, enabling healthcare professionals to work from home for tasks like telehealth appointments, administrative duties, or patient follow-ups, while still coming into the office or clinic for hands-on patient care, meetings, or training. The hybrid approach is designed to improve work-life balance, expand access to healthcare services, and increase operational efficiency.

Remote Hybrid Healthcare and Remote Hybrid Nursing both involve a mix of remote and in-person work within the healthcare industry. However, Remote Hybrid Healthcare typically encompasses a broader range of roles including administrative, consulting, and telehealth positions, while Remote Hybrid Nursing focuses specifically on nursing duties such as patient care and monitoring. Both require relevant certifications and are used across hospitals, clinics, and telehealth companies, but their primary functions and credentials differ.
